Expressing concern for the separation of José Escobar from his wife and children as a result of his deportation, and for other purposes.

Summary
Expresses the ongoing concern of the House of Representatives regarding the deportation of Jose Escobar to El Salvador and his separation from his wife and two children. Encourages: (1) the Department of Homeland Security and the Department of Justice to jointly investigate and consider all reasonable solutions to reunite Jose Escobar with his family, and (2) the Trump administration and Congress to work together to pass comprehensive immigration reform to prevent the inhumane deportation and tragic separation of families.
